This agreement is defined in a marital settlement contract, which is submitted with the court along with a separation petition. A judge assesses the paperwork to ensure it abides by legal requirements and the terms are not unreasonable. If the contract is audio, the judge can sign the last separation decree, legally ending the marriage without a trial. The primary expenditure thing in an uncontested separation is the court's declaring charges. Those fees differ from one state Click here for info to another (and in some cases from region to region), however they generally vary from concerning $100 to over $400.
